The overlook at Goosenecks State Park offers a spectacular view down 1,000 feet into an entrenched meander created by the silt-laden San Juan River. The Goosenecks of the San Juan weave back and forth, flowing more than five miles while progressing only one linear mile as the river flows westward to Lake Powell.
